Rinse the offal thoroughly. I don't cut them into pieces or remove excess membranes or fat right away. First, I boil them, and when slicing for the salad, I remove all that later. Cover the offal with water, add carrot, one unpeeled garlic clove, bay leaf, peppercorns, and season with salt to taste. Simmer for 40–45 minutes over medium heat after boiling.
- 3
Step 3

Prepare marinated onion. Slice the onion into half-rings. The more onion, the tastier it will be! Add sugar, 0.5 tsp salt, and vinegar to the onion. Mix thoroughly and let it sit for 12–15 minutes. Then drain excess liquid through a sieve. The onion is ready!
- 4
Step 4

When the giblets are cooked, remove them from the broth, let them cool slightly, and chop them not too finely. Remove any excess.
- 5
Step 5

Add the pickled onion.
- 6
Step 6

Dress the salad with mayonnaise, season with pepper to taste, and let it sit for 15-20 minutes to marinate!
